Responsibilities
As an IT Operations Technician with Epic Hosting, you will monitor the hosting infrastructure stack and respond swiftly to problems.
You will employ investigative and troubleshooting skills across a variety of tools to identify and resolve both routine and complex network, hardware, virtualization, and presentation problems.
You will connect with contacts from healthcare organizations to address impact, communicate issues, and perform system builds.
